FINE
ARTS DEPARTMENT
The curricula
in the Fine Arts Department are planned to provide for the educational
preparation, cultural enrichment and personal fulfillment of the students
and patrons of South Plains College. Courses in Art, Music and Theatre
Arts are offered to:
(1) provide
pre-baccalaureate education for students seeking a career in art, music,
and theatre;
(2) provide students and the members of the community with quality educational
programs and cultural events;
(3) serve as an educational resource for students and teachers in the
surrounding area; and
(4) encourage an avocational interest and participation in the arts.
Activities
of the department include performances by the Symphonic Band, the Jazz
Band and the Concert Choir; solo recitals; chamber music concerts; and
dramatic productions. Performances are presented on the Levelland campus,
and in community and school settings throughout the area.
There are
frequent exhibitions in the foyer of the Fine Arts Building of faculty
and student art works, as well as art produced by a variety of contemporary
artist. The Fine Arts Department also houses and displays several works
from the Marjorie Merriweather Post Art Collection. These paintings were
donated to the college by the late Mrs. Post and include works by noted
artists from the eighteenth century to the twentieth century.
